Ulster GAA hosted its first-ever Club Plan Recognition Event recently, celebrating 12 outstanding clubs from across the province 👏🏐

Ulster President Michael Geoghegan presented the awards, and underlined how strong GAA club planning energises the entire organisation, giving clear direction on and off the field, supporting volunteers, nurturing players and building vibrant community identity.

The following clubs were recognised:
Antrim: Shane Uí Neill’s Glenarm, Naomh Bríd
Armagh: Ballyhegan Davitts, Dromintee St Patrick’s, Tír na nÓg, Redmond O’Hanlon’s, Craobh Rua
Donegal: MalĂĄinn
Down: Clann na Banna, Carryduff
Tyrone: Killyclogher, Dungannon Clarkes
